Sourcing guidance for Cosmetic Bottle
How to choose the right material for cosmetic bottles based on product compatibility?
Selecting the correct material is critical to prevent chemical reactions. Glass is the gold standard for essential oils and high-end perfumes due to its non-reactive nature. For mass-market skincare, PET (Polyethylene Terephthalate) offers high transparency and impact resistance, while PP (Polypropylene) is preferred for creams and thicker lotions because of its excellent chemical resistance and heat stability. If your brand focuses on sustainability, prioritize PCR (Post-Consumer Recycled) plastics or biodegradable materials to align with global eco-friendly trends.
What are the key functional components to evaluate in cosmetic packaging?
The dispensing mechanism is as important as the bottle itself. For serums and foundations, airless pump technology is highly recommended to prevent oxidation and extend shelf life by minimizing air exposure. For low-viscosity liquids like toners, evaluate the orifice reducer or fine mist sprayer for consistent output. Ensure that the dip tube length is precisely calibrated to the bottle height to avoid product wastage, and verify that leak-proof gaskets (PE liners) are included in screw caps.
What compliance standards and certifications should B2B buyers verify?
Cosmetic packaging must meet strict safety standards to ensure no harmful substances leach into the formula. Ensure suppliers provide FDA (U.S.) or EC 1223/2009 (EU) compliance reports. For heavy metal limits, look for TPCH or REACH certification. If you are targeting the luxury market, verify ISO 9001 for quality management and ISO 14001 for environmental management to ensure the supplier maintains high production consistency and ethical standards.
How can buyers ensure the quality of surface decorations and branding?
To maintain brand integrity, test the durability of surface treatments. Request adhesion tests (cross-hatch tape test) for silk-screen printing and hot stamping to ensure logos do not peel. For electroplated or UV-coated bottles, check for alcohol resistance; the finish should not degrade when in contact with the product. Always request a pre-production sample (PPS) to verify color accuracy against Pantone codes before authorizing mass production.
Cross-Border Procurement Strategy for Cosmetic Bottles
What are the primary risks when importing cosmetic bottles and how to mitigate them?
The biggest risk is breakage during transit, especially for glass. Ensure the supplier uses five-layer corrugated export cartons with individual cell dividers (egg-crate packing). Another risk is formula incompatibility; always perform a 4-week stability test by filling the supplier's samples with your actual cosmetic formula before placing a bulk order.

What are the essential transaction security tips for international trade?
Always use Secured Trading Services provided by the platform to protect your payment. Never wire the full amount upfront; a standard 30% deposit and 70% balance against the Bill of Lading (B/L) or after a third-party pre-shipment inspection (PSI) is the industry norm. Ensure the Proforma Invoice (PI) clearly states the material grade, weight, and lead time.
What shipping methods are most cost-effective for bulk packaging?
Cosmetic bottles are 'light cargo' (high volume, low weight). Sea Freight (FCL or LCL) is the most economical method for bulk orders. For high-end glass bottles, consider palletizing the cargo to reduce manual handling and vibration. If you have a tight deadline for a product launch, Sea-to-Truck (Matson/ZIM) services offer a balance between speed and cost compared to expensive Air Freight.
